Abstract

This article deals with the study of the higher-order Kirchhoff-type equation with delay term in a bounded domain with initial

boundary conditions, where firstly, we prove the global existence result of the solution. Then, we discuss the decay of solutions

by using Nakao’s technique and denote polynomially and exponentially. Furthermore, the blow-up result is established for

negative initial energy under appropriate conditions.
